22)
Detune
circuit:
Lowers
frequency
by
thinning
out
clock
pulses.
23)
Tape
interface
output
circuit.
24)
CV
circuit:
Performs
time
division
output and
S/H
on
CV
for
VCF
and
master
oscillator.
25)
6-bit
latch
circuit:
A
6-bit
control
output
circuit
with
2
bits
for
detune,
2
bits
for
DCO
waveform
switching,
1
bit
for
A/D
converter,
X-Y
switching,
and
1
bit
for
noise
gate
control.
26)
6-bit
latch
circuit:
A
6-bit
control
output
circuit
with
5
bits
for
S/H
control
and
1
bit
for
chorus
on/off
switching.
27)
VCA
+
VCF
circuit:
The
IC1
(NJM2069)
has
three
internal
VCAs
and
one
internal
24dB/oct
VCF
(LPF).
SIG1
and
SIG2
respectively
receive
mixed
DC01
and
DC02
inputs
from
the
TG;
LEVEL1
and
LEVEL2
are
control
input
terminals.
The
other
VCA
is
for
noise
only.
The
9pin
(VCA
LIN
IN)
is
its
control
terminal.
MG,
EG
INT
and
CUTOFF,
KBD
TRACK
are
controlled
separately
and
input
to
VCF
LOG.
See
REFERENCE
DATA
for
details.
31)
Waveform
synthesis
circuit:
Using
the
TG's
various
foot
outputs
(16',
8',
4',
and
2'),
this
produces
2-waveforms,
one
by
addition
on
a
1
=
1
=
1
=
1
basis
and
the
other
using
the
ratio
1
=
1/2=1/4=1/8.
The
block
resistor
BR5
(RKC
1/8
B4
33K)
is
made
up
of
four
1/8W
33k
resistors
(1
=
1
=
1
=
1).
BR6
(RMO0470)
is
10K
ohms
using
R,
2R,
4R,
8R
(1
=
1/2=1/4=1/8).
32)
TG
(Tone
Generator):
An
IC
having
eight
sets
of
dividers
and
VCAs.
See
REFERENCE
DATA
for
details.
KLM-598,614
KLM-598
consists
of
the
chorus
circuit
and
headphone
amp
circuit.
The
VCF
output
signal
transits
noise
gate
F1
(2SK381)
and
is
input
to
compressor
IC3
(NE570);
then
IC4
(M5224P)
detects
the
envelope.
The
clock
generator
circuit
which
drives
the
BBD
IC
makes
IC7
(M5224P)
generate
a
triangle
wave
which
comparator
IC8
(393)
converts
to
a
sawtooth
wave
with
a
change
of
pitch
for
a
more
natural
chorus
effect.
F2
(2SK381B)
at
the
output
is
an
FET
for
chorus
on/off
switching.
KLM-614
includes
the
panel
section
LED
display
and
switch
matrix
circuitry.
28)
Analog
switch
circuit:
Performs
DCO
waveform
switching
and
joystick
A/D
con
verter
input
switching.
29)
Noise
generator.
30)
MIDI
interface
circuit:
This
is
a
standard
type
MIDI
interface
circuit
employing
the
MIDI
interface
IC26
(ACIA63B50)
and
high
processing
speed
photocoupler
PC-1.
(PC-900)
D22
is
used
to
prevent
destruction
of
the
photocoupler
LED
in
case
a
reverse
voltage
is
applied.
R119
(220
ohm)
and
R121
(220
ohm)
resistors
are
for
prevention
of
damage
in
case
of
excessive
current.
The
circuit
is
designed
to
provide
a
data
transmission
rate
of
31.25
k
baud(±1%).
